The Business of Being Bad Bunny: How He Stays Ahead in a Fast-Changing Industry

Bad Bunny, the Puerto Rican reggaeton superstar, has become a cultural phenomenon in the music world, and it's not just because of his infectious beats or unique style. Since breaking onto the scene in 2018, Bad Bunny—real name Benito Antonio Martinez Ocasio—has redefined what it means to be a modern artist in a fast-changing industry. He’s a master of adaptation, and fans around the globe are keen to know how he continues to rise above the competition.

Embracing Digital Platforms

In today’s music industry, digital presence is everything, and Bad Bunny is a trailblazer in using technology to engage with fans. He first gained attention through platforms like SoundCloud and YouTube, but it’s his strategic use of social media that has propelled him into stardom. With millions of followers on Instagram and Twitter, he directly connects with his fans, sharing behind-the-scenes glimpses and glimpses of his personal life.

With his knack for creating engaging Instagram stories and tweets that resonate, Bad Bunny has not only built a massive fanbase but has also created a community. These digital interactions reinforce a sense of loyalty that many artists fail to establish with their fans.

Direct Fan Engagement: The New Age of Music

Gone are the days when artists only catered to mainstream media and radio. Bad Bunny thrives on direct fan engagement, allowing him to cultivate a persona that feels authentic and relatable. Through platforms like Twitch and TikTok, he engages with fans in real-time, showcasing new music in a casual, laid-back setting.

This has become especially crucial during the pandemic, where live performances came to a standstill. Bad Bunny's virtual concerts and innovative livestreams kept fans entertained and connected, ensuring that he remained at the forefront of the music scene. His adaptability in the face of such challenges set him apart from many of his contemporaries, proving that he doesn't just create music—he creates experiences.

Innovative Marketing Strategies

Bad Bunny's marketing genius is another key element in his success. His collaborations—whether with mainstream artists like J Balvin or crossover icons like Rosalía—have kept his sound fresh and his brand in the conversation. Each partnership feels less like a calculated move and more like a natural evolution of his artistry.

Moreover, he is unafraid to use fashion as a part of his marketing strategy. From his eye-catching outfits to his bold visual aesthetics in music videos, he ensures that his brand transcends music and seeps into popular culture. Recently, he made headlines by collaborating with brand giants like Adidas, showcasing his ability to tap into lucrative avenues beyond just music.

Diversifying His Portfolio

What makes Bad Bunny stand out is his understanding of the necessity to diversify his portfolio. In an industry that can sometimes feel stagnant, he constantly seeks new ventures to keep himself relevant. From acting roles in upcoming films—including a part in Marvel's "El Muerto"—to launching his own record label, Rimas Entertainment, he exemplifies the quintessential 21st-century artist.

Moreover, he’s been vocal about social issues affecting the Latinx community, turning his platform into a stage for advocacy. Engaging in conversations about mental health, gender equality, and racism, his activism resonates deeply with fans who crave authenticity from their idols. This blend of artistry and activism helps him maintain relevancy in an industry known for its fickle trends.

One of the most impressive aspects of Bad Bunny’s success is his keen ability to stay ahead of trends. Whether it’s incorporating elements of trap, reggaeton, or even alternative rock into his music, he has a unique knack for merging genres that keeps listeners wanting more. His bold, genre-defying approach has led to groundbreaking projects, including his critically acclaimed album "YHLQMDLG," which topped various charts and introduced even more fans to his innovative sound.

Additionally, Bad Bunny’s recent foray into pop has showcased his versatility, enabling him to capture the hearts of mainstream audiences while staying true to his roots. It’s this blend of commercial viability and artistic expression that keeps him at the forefront of the music industry.
